Hi guys. New here, seems like a great site.
I have 97 RM250, every time I start it hot or cold I don't need to use the choke. It starts first or second kick idles high for a while then settles into a normal idle. I thought it must be to rich since i don't need to use choke but it doesn't seem to run rich or smoke to much. Theres no spooge or anything in the exhaust. Runs sweetly right throught to top end. Stock jetting is 48 pilot, 175 main, third clip, 1.5 turns on air screw.
It's got a 42 pilot and 2 turns on air screw and the rest stock. The plug for this bike is an R6918B-7 which I think is a 7 heat range but they cost about $120nz so It's got a BR8EIX at the mo.
I'm not really to worried as it's running fine but just wondered if anyone had any ideas on it.

The choke assembly may be dirty and not closing completly. I had a similar experence and found that there was dirt under the plunger that was letting some fuel pass through. It was enough so I could start it without using the choke.

How is the float height? And is the float needle in good shape? Either will let excessive fuel get in the cylinder.
